My thoughts on this are: if Cas fail to reach the GF after being so overwhelmingly the best team for 6 months, then the system is flawed. It devalues the regular season. How can you finish 10 points ahead of the next, with the best attack, best defence, most entertaining style, most neutral fans favourite and not represent the game in its showpiece final game of the season? We coined the phrase "every minute matters". That's not true. We could have a GF 3rd v 4th. That's a joke. The GF is a made for TV, hyped for TV end of season jamboree, and should not decide the League Champions.
In case you think I'm saying this because I'm a Cas fan, look back, I say the same every year. Tell Chelsea they are not Premier League Champs because they lose a "winner takes all" game!

Victims of our own success. It's exactly because of a situation we have created this year that SKY want the GF. Without it what would be the point of the Super 8s? The league is all but over, even with the extra seven games and SKY want to keep people paying their subscriptions as long as possible before taking their Winter break.

I get it and have no problem with it, after all RL is a commercial enterprise as much as any other sport. I would like to see the LLS given the respect it deserves though, DP is right saying it proves the best team over the season and the 100k prize money has also helped to increase it's kudos. Looks like it will revert to being awarded after 23 Rounds next year which is where it should be. My only complaint, and I'm aware of my own contradiction, is SKY commentators not giving it the credit it deserves. We only have 3 pieces of silverware to play for surely as a sport we can make all three important in their own way.

The one black hole in the Clubs history is about to be filled - thats what the history books will show. Be great to have a night out at Old Trafford but by then it will already be job done. COYF.

I have no problem with a Grand Final, but as I said, it's a "made for TV" event. My problem is that we have a competition based on a league format for six months and the champions made with a knockout format, then the winners receiving all the plaudits. Maybe the league leaders should get automatic GF spot and let next three fight it out for spot 2.

Maybe those new to our game might wonder why the runaway winners potentially don't take part in the October showpiece.
